Travel Tips for Lake Tahoe

💡 Essential Logistics & Insider Tips for Lake Tahoe, USA

🚆 Getting Around

The Core Tip: Travelers primarily get around Lake Tahoe by car, as public transportation options are limited. Renting a vehicle is advisable for easy access to various attractions.

The Pro Move: Avoid peak traffic times, particularly during weekends and holidays, by planning your trips to popular spots like Emerald Bay early in the morning.

📅 Timing Your Trip

The Core Tip: Summer and winter are the busiest seasons, with visitors flocking for hiking and skiing. Expect larger crowds during holidays and school breaks.

The Pro Move: Visit major attractions on weekdays or early in the morning to beat the crowds and enjoy a more serene experience.

🚶 Getting Around Safely

The Core Tip: Lake Tahoe features a mix of walkable areas, especially around the lakefront and major resorts, but walking long distances can be challenging due to elevation changes.

The Pro Move: Use well-marked trails for hiking and avoid isolated paths at night to ensure safety while exploring the beautiful landscape.

💳 Money & Payments

The Core Tip: Most hotels, restaurants, and attractions in Lake Tahoe accept credit cards, making transactions convenient for travelers.

The Pro Move: Carry some cash for small vendors or local markets in case they prefer cash payments, especially during outdoor events or festivals.

✈️ Airport / Arrival Tips

The Core Tip: The nearest major airport is Reno-Tahoe International Airport, where travelers can find taxis and rideshare services available for transport to Lake Tahoe.

The Pro Move: Pre-book your rideshare or taxi to reduce wait time upon arrival, ensuring a smoother journey to your accommodation.
